From my experience as a PC technician in the past, the ssd's are dying not from wear itself, at least not like that, there should be quite alot of failed sectors first, and even then it wont fail right away and depending on failed sectors outside of filled reserve, it can work for years up untill filed sectors where system files are located, and still it wont lead to detection or freezeng issue when connected to different OS, unless bad sectors are accessed (not on initial initialization or smart readout), I've had a 9 year old SSD with few thousands failed sectors and insane amount of wear, that worked still, untill system corruption occurs, but no freezing and if os is reinstalled, it still worked for some time. In case of failing Xbox drives, and 99% of failed SSD's, especially NVMe, it is the controller that fails, not the memory, and it can fail in few ways, either compleetely, or not, in second case we'll have a freezes whed windows trying to detect the drive, incorrect capaciry, name of the drive, so on, abd it happens randomly with any drive, no mather the wear, NVMe are operating under higher temperatures, that lead to shorter lifespan or even solder degradation under controller chip. Another, most likely succesfull fix would be controller replacement, or data recovery from chips themselves (not a trivial task at all).

The original Xbox had the hard disk password locked with a key that was made from the serial number of the Xbox, it's xbox live id and the hdd serial number and unless you had the first two numbers from the eeprom you couldn't change the hard disk in it. This type of thing isn't terribly new for MS.

the og xbox had a hdd lock password that caused prety much the same issue. we were eventually able to read this code from the lpc/eeprom on boot up and make recovery drives. this is just a ms standard practice console protection /anti piracy thing.
